Membership

Every resident from Horseshoe Bend to the top of Chinook Pass is considered a member of NCBA and is entitled to attend NCBA meetings. Our meetings are held on the first Thursday of each month from April through October of each year at 7:00 PM at the Nile Clubhouse.

Jim Sprick Community Park Rental

Jim Sprick Community Park is available to all residents of the area for day-use (groups of fewer than 25) and no reservations are required. In order to obtain income to provide improvements to the Park, local groups of larger than 25 people and out-of-the-area groups can rent the Park but are required to make reservations, sign a contract outlining use of the Park, and pay a small fee. In recent years, the Park was been rented for weddings, receptions, reunions, and like events. Overnight dry-camping is also available for large groups (no hook-ups are available), but no camping is allowed for the general public. The Park is being kept rustic, although a large covered picnic area with a refrigerator is available, a new playground and an approximately ¼-mile paved walking path has been added, along with showers and flush-toilets. Clubhouse Rental

Nile Community Clubhouse located on the lower Nile Road is available to rent for weddings, parties, reunions and other indoor activities. Amenities include tables and chairs, a full kitchen and other incidentals. The Clubhouse can accommodate 80 people; cost to rent is $100.00 per day.

Nile Valley Days

Nile Valley Days is held at Sprick Park during the third full weekend in July of each year (July 18-19, 2009). This weekend is packed with fun family activities: Many vendors with hand-crafted items, food booths, displays, kid’s games, egg-toss, live entertainment, Lions’ Bingo, black-powder demonstrations, horseshoe tournaments, rescue demonstrations by Central WA Mountain Rescue, a Civil War encampment and demonstration in full uniform, and amateur wood events including the spike drive, cross-cut saw, wood-splitting, and axe throw. When available, we also have archery demonstrations, pony rides for the kids, alpacas on display, and other events. Each year we try to include a new family-oriented activity. A $1.00 donation is taken at the gate, but is donation only.
